Chicago Teachers Union Turning on “Scab” Obama Brittany Clingen September 18, 2012 Rebel Pundit The members of the Chicago Teachers Union are fed up. However, their anger and frustration are not directed exclusively at Rahm Emanuel and CPS. Many CTU members have expressed disappointment in Obama’s response to the strike – now entering its 9th day. Emanuel, Mitt Romney and Paul Ryan have all made statements denouncing the strike. However, when Obama’s press secretary, Jay Carney, was asked about the conflict playing out in the president’s hometown, he responded with, “no comment.” [vsw id=”JB5mPv4swto” source=”youtube” width=”425″ height=”344″ autoplay=”no”] During interviews (see video above) conducted at two large CTU rallies, many teachers expressed disappointment in, as one substitute teacher put it, Obama’s “non-response response,” as well as his general stance on education reform.
